OKADE Mission Statement
The Association serves as a vehicle to provide statewide opportunities for those educators providing "educational excellence with caring" to all higher education students.

The Oklahoma Association for Developmental Education's main mission encompasses
- promoting greater interest in the learning and teaching of developmental education;
- providing services and opportunities for the professional growth and development of educators;
- promoting the value of developmental education;
- cooperative efforts promoting the purpose of OKADE;
- serving as a resource for local, state, and federal organizations; and
- stressing the need for informed and responsible participation in educational issues.
It is a broad-based organization representing elementary, secondary, vocational, two-year, and four-year academic institutions. The association provides to members the following benefits:
- quarterly newsletters where members can exchange developmental education information and activity ideas and can receive a resource base for professional contacts;
- an annual conference and SHARE FAIR where attending participants can receive resources and information on local, state, and national developmental education issues;
- an opportunity for personal networking among developmental education professionals;
- participation in a scholarship program for exemplary students;
- professional links and affiliation with national developmental education groups;
- recognition of noteworthy achievements and exemplary efforts in developmental education; and
- consideration for the totality of education interrelationships among academic institutions.
